About Arash Einolghozati
Arash Einolghozati is a scholar working on Biomedical Engineering, Molecular Biology, Artificial Intelligence, Information Systems and Computer Networks and Communications, having authored 23 papers that have together received 389 indexed citations. Recurring topics across this work include Molecular Communication and Nanonetworks (12 papers), Wireless Body Area Networks (10 papers), Gene Regulatory Network Analysis (8 papers), Advanced biosensing and bioanalysis techniques (5 papers), Recommender Systems and Techniques (4 papers), Topic Modeling (3 papers), Energy Harvesting in Wireless Networks (3 papers) and Natural Language Processing Techniques (3 papers). The work is most often cited by research in Biomedical Engineering (283 citations), Molecular Biology (220 citations), Artificial Intelligence (86 citations), Information Systems (40 citations) and Electrical and Electronic Engineering (84 citations). Arash Einolghozati has collaborated with scholars based in United States, Switzerland and Israel. Frequent co-authors include Faramarz Fekri, Mohsen Sardari, Ahmad Beirami, Sonal Gupta, Xin Luna Dong, Prashant Shiralkar, Varun Gangal, Jun Zou, Erman Ayday and Afshin Abdi. Their work appears in journals such as Nano Communication Networks, IEEE Journal on Selected Areas in Communications, IEEE Transactions on Molecular Biological and Multi-Scale Communications, Proceedings of the VLDB Endowment and Infoscience (Ecole Polytechnique Fédérale de Lausanne).
